Detailed Solution
Sodium is not a secondary messenger.In heart cells, cAMP acts as a secondary messenger which is made in response to adrenaline and it stimulates Ca2+ ions to come out from the sarcoplasmic reticulum of muscle fibres which causes muscle contraction. cGMP (Cyclic Guanosine Monophosphate) which acts as secondary messenger works on the action of acetylcholine, increase in flow of Ca2+ into muscle fibres & hence causes muscle relaxation.
